Libertarians to Democrats: Call off the thugs
America's third largest party has called on Barack Obama and the Democratic Party to end what appears to be "a budding campaign of union violence targeted at citizens who differ with the White House" over Obamacare. The Libertarian Party opposes not only the White House's plans for government-run medicine, but the use of violence to achieve political or social goals, says Donny Ferguson, Libertarian National Committee Communications Director.
From a press release issued by the Libertarian Party condemning the Gestapo-tactics orchestrated by the White House to silence critics of Obamacare:
"The Libertarian Party is founded on one principle. We do not support the initiation of force to achieve political or social goals," said Donny Ferguson, Libertarian National Committee Communications Director. "Democrats seem to think differently. When the Obama administration ordered Democrats to 'punch back twice as hard' against citizens who question them, Democrats responded. This Chicago-trained White House has brought Chicago-style union violence to small towns across America."For more information on this issue, visit Libertarian Party Web site at http://www.LP.org
A Tampa Bay Tribune story and a video posted to the Drudge Report both report physical assaults on dissenting citizens by union organizers brought to meetings by Democrats. In Tampa, union organizers blocked citizens who differed with the White House from entering a public town hall with Rep. Kathy Castor (D-FL,) and allegedly scuffled with some of them. A video posted to YouTube appears to show union organizers physically attacking citizens who disagreed with the White House.
"The White House told Democrat leaders Thursday (Aug. 6) to 'punch back twice as hard' when citizens express disapproval. That kind of irresponsible rhetoric is never proper when discussing popular dissent. The also made it clear they will bend Senate rules and force through government-run health care whether or not America supports it. That is a frightening departure from the traditional American practice of governing though popular will," said Ferguson.
"If bringing in union thugs is an attempt by Democrats to scare citizens into not questioning them, it won't work. Union violence may be how communities are organized in Chicago, but the American people won’t stand for people who think violence is the proper response to the fact they no longer have majority support."
"Americans still believe in the consent of the governed. Libertarians urge Democrats to listen to the American people, call off their union enforcers and drop their wildly unpopular scheme of government-run medicine," said Ferguson.

'What is Obama ashamed of?'
From a press released issued today by the Libertarian National Committee:
America's third largest party asked Wednesday why President Obama enacted the $490 billion FY09 omnibus spending and its over 8,500 earmarks behind closed doors, and despite campaign promises to end earmark abuse.You can find more information on the Libertarian Party by visiting www.LP.org
"President Obama's decision to hide from the media while signing this bill isn't just a violation of his promise of transparency, it's an attempt to avoid questions about breaking another promise to end earmark abuse," said Libertarian National Committee Communications Director Donny Ferguson.
"He promised to end earmarks. He promised transparency. He promised fiscal responsibility. He didn't mean a word of it. More and more Americans realize his crippling taxes and crushing debt are prescriptions for prolonged economic suffering. Now he has to hide behind closed doors to sign his pork-stuffed plan to explode wasteful spending," said Ferguson.
Libertarians support an economic renewal plan centered on tax and regulatory relief for employers, preserving the 2001 and 2003 tax cuts that blunted previous recessions and greatly simplifying the tax code for employers and taxpayers. Polls such as Rasmussen show voters prefer the Libertarian approach over the Republican and Democrat plans to increase government spending.
